No. 23 Virginia Wesleyan Falls in Overtime to No. 1 CNU

The Virginia Wesleyan University women's soccer (17-4-2, 9-0-1 ODAC) fell to No. 1 Christopher Newport in the sweet sixteen of the 2023 NCAA DIII Women's Soccer Tournament 1-0. 

The Marlins had a great game defensively holding the No. 1 team in the country to two shots on goal in the first 45 minutes. The Marlins managed one shot on goal and both teams had one corner kick. 

Virginia Wesleyan's best chance was off a corner kick where the Captains had a failed clear that found the foot of several Marlins, who took shots that were blocked by the CNU defense. In total, the ball was in the six-yard box for close to 20 seconds before the host cleared it away.

With two of the best defenses in the country on the field, the game was destined for overtime. In the first overtime period, the Captains scored in the first minute to take a 1-0 lead. 

The Marlins managed to get two shots off in the second overtime period but could not get the ball in the back of the net to conclude the 2023 season.

The Marlins had a great season, going undefeated in conference play for the eighth time in program history. VWU had one of the toughest NCAA schedules in the country facing No. 20 Montclair State in the first round, No. 9 Johns Hopkins in the second round, and facing No. 1 CNU in the sweet sixteen.
